2003 Women's Churchill Cup

(redirected from Women's Churchill Cup 2003)

The fourth tournament, now rebranded the "Churchill Cup" and played at the same time as the men's event, took place at the Thunderbird Stadium in Vancouver. Only three countries took part - England joining the hosts and the United States.

A slightly different format saw the three nations compete in a round-robin, followed by a final between the top two. The result was the closest result yet with three of the four games being won by less than seven points.

Results

Group stage

[419]
2003-06-14 Canada 5-10 England Thunderbird Stadium, Vancouver [40/91/7]
[420]
2003-06-18 England 15-8 United States Thunderbird Stadium, Vancouver [92/46/5]
[421]
2003-06-20 Canada 18-13 United States Thunderbird Stadium, Vancouver [41/47/15]

Final

[422]
2003-06-28 Canada 18-21 England Thunderbird Stadium, Vancouver [42/93/8]
